What is a Convex Lens?
convex lens gives a clearer and larger image of an object by focusing the light beam at one point. As the center of the convex lens is thicker, it makes the object image at the focus point look larger and closer. Convex lens is used for various purposes like in a magnifying glass, camera, microscope, correction of Hypermetropia,
How to Calculate Magnification of Convex Lens?
Magnification of Convex Lens calculator uses Magnification = -Image Distance/Object Distance to calculate the Magnification, Magnification of Convex Lens is defined as the ratio of the height of an image to the height of an object. It is also given in terms of image distance and object distance. Magnification is denoted by m symbol.
